Outback Coconut Shrimp Recipe |
Outback Coconut Shrimp Recipe Ingredients:- 1½ lb Large Raw Shrimp
- 1/2 cup All-Purpose Flour
- 1/2 cup Cornstarch
- 1 tablespoon Salt
- 1/2 tablespoon White Pepper
- 2 tablespoons Vegetable Oil
- 1 cup Ice Water
- Oil - for deep frying
- 2 cups Short Shredded Coconut
- 1/2 cup Orange Marmalade
- 1/4 cup Grey Poupon Country Mustard
- 1/4 cup Honey
- 4 drops Tabasco Sauce
|  Time: 30 min Serves: 4
|
Outback Coconut Shrimp Recipe Instructions:Peel the shrimp then devein shrimp and wash, dry with paper towels. Set aside.
Batter: Combine all the dry ingredients in a bowl and add 2 tablespoons of oil and the ice water, mix to blend well. heat oil to 350 in deep fat fryer. Spread coconut on a flat pan a little at a time, adding more as needed. Dip shrimp in batter, then roll in coconut. Fry in hot oil until lightly browned, about 4 minutes. Bake at 300 5 minutes to finish cooking of the shrimp.
Sauce: Combine marmalade, Grey Poupon mustard, honey and Tabasco sauce to taste.
